The Diesel Service Technology Program is a comprehensive two-year course designed for high school juniors and seniors, offering Master Accreditation from ASE/NATEF.

This program covers all critical aspects of diesel service, including Diesel Engines, Drive Train, Electrical/Electronic Systems, Brakes, Heating & Air Conditioning, Preventive Maintenance Inspection, and Suspension & Steering—ensuring a well-rounded education in vehicle systems beyond just engines.

Students benefit from a balanced curriculum that integrates classroom learning with hands-on laboratory experience. Our state-of-the-art facilities are equipped with high-quality tools and equipment, providing students with practical training using industry-standard systems and internet-based factory service information.

In addition to technical skills, the program emphasizes the development of essential workplace competencies. Students will build computer proficiency, enhance communication and writing skills, and learn to effectively collaborate with colleagues and interact with customers. This holistic approach ensures that graduates are well-prepared for the demands of today’s employers in the diesel service industry.

Possible Careers

  • Truck Dealerships
  • Heavy Equipment Dealerships
  • Agricultural Equipment
  • Mining
  • Construction Equipment Operator/Technician
  • Truck Rental/Leasing Facilities
  • Equipment Rental/Leasing Facilities
  • Independent Shops
  • Marine Technicians
  • US Military
  • Fuel Injection Systems Repair

 

Dual Credits

  • Vincennes University
    • DESL 110 - Diesel Electrical
    • DESL 110L - Diesel Electrical Lab
    • DESL 130 - Diesel Engine Systems
    • DESL 130L - Diesel Engine Systems Lab

Certifications Available

  • ASE Heavy Duty Brakes Systems
  • ASE Diesel Engines
  • ASE Electrical/Electronic Systems
  • ASE Heavy Duty Steering and Suspension
  • ASE Heavy Duty Inspection Maintenance, and Minor Repair
